Paid-Overtime for Juvenile Detention Facility Operations
Submitted By: H. Lynn Hadnot
Department: Juvenile Probation  
Request Type: GENERAL

Information
Department Action
The Collin County juvenile detention facility is required to safely house, supervise, and rehabilitate juvenile offenders who have been lawfully detained under juvenile law. The facility must adhere to rigorous statutory requirements prescribed by Texas Administrative Codes 343, 344, and the Prison-Rape Elimination Act (PREA) which includes mandatory minimums for supervision/staffing ratios for referred youth.  Pursuant to established county policy, paid-overtime must be authorized in writing by the County Judge.  I am requesting paid-overtime for the juvenile detention operations be extended to meet the department’s minimum staffing requirements for mandatory positions as outlined in statute.  Existing funding for open-positions in the departments established budget will be used to cover the expenditure pursuant to established protocol and practice.
